Here is a hand from a Step 2 (Original), 5th pays nothing.

Party Poker No-Limit Hold'em Tourney, Big Blind is t300 (5 handed) converter

SB: Villain (t2150)
BB: Hero (t1348)
UTG (t1880)
MP (t3012)
Button (t1610)

Preflop: Hero is BB with 6[img]/images/graemlins/spade.gif[/img] 6[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img].
3 folds, Villain is all in (2150), Hero?

Villain seems to have been pushing a lot lately. Should I call this?

You only have about 4.5 BB, 4 after the SB next hand. You soon won't have enough to make a move, and you really want first or second (which move you on to the next step), which you'll need to win some hands to get.

I'd obviously feel better about this with eights or nines, but I'd call and expect to be shown K5-K9 or similar 80% of the time. In other words, I'd expect to be a favorite (albeit a small one) most of the time.
